MEP Anthea McIntyre wants to spread the word about International Women in Engineering Day which takes place this year on Friday, June 23rd.
The day focuses attention on the amazing careers in engineering and
technical roles for girls, and allows us to celebrate the achievements
of our outstanding women engineers.
This year’s special theme is #MenAsAllies.
Ms McIntyre said: "Every year it makes more impact. In 2016 we saw UNESCO endorsing the event worldwide, a list of the Top 50 Women in Engineering published by The Daily Telegraph, more than 200 events in schools and more than 350 in companies and organisation. We estimate that many tens of thousands of girls, their parents and teachers were reached by this
campaign.
She hopes that this year will be even better and added that people should watch out for the hashtag #nwed2017
